What's So Special About the Color Yellow, Anyway?
Before we get too much into the video itself, it's kind of interesting to think about the color yellow. It's a hue that just pops, isn't it? When you look at all the colors light can make, yellow, you know, it just sits right there, sort of in the middle, between green and red. Your eyes, they pick up on yellow when light waves hit them at a certain length, somewhere around 570 to 590 nanometers, give or take a little. It's one of those basic colors, a primary one, actually, and if you look at a color wheel, it's right between orange and green. So, it's pretty foundational, in a way, to how we see the world and all its colors.
Yellow's Place in the Color World
Yellow is a color that has been around in human languages for a very long time, often coming into use after just black, white, and red. It's a pretty big deal in the world of art and design, too. Think about it, the color yellow can show up in all sorts of ways, depending on how bright it is, how much color it has, or how light or dark it appears. These little differences in how yellow looks can really change how we feel about it. It's a basic color, and it even has its own special code for computers, like #ffff00, which is pretty neat when you think about it. Basically, it's a color that has a lot of range, you know, from a pale lemon to a deep gold.
